YEREVAN, JUNE 12, NOYAN TAPAN. The RA Administrative Court on June 10
made a decision not to accept for examination and to return the lawsuit
of the Armenian National Congress, by which ANC demands invalidating
the results of the May 31 Yerevan Council of Elders elections.

The motivation of dismissing the lawsuit is that one of 14 parties
included in the ANC preelection bloc has withdrawn its warrant.
According to ANC, that motivation is more than absurd, as a month ago
the Constitutional Court accepted and discussed bloc’s another lawsuit
signed by only 9 parties.

"Court’s this step has a simple explanation: understanding that under
conditions of huge number of factual materials and irrefutable proof it
must be impossible to dismiss the Congress lawsuit, the court preferred
to take this cynical step. Thus the court once more proves that no
justice and judicial system exist in Armenia: long ago, like other
state structures it has been turned into an obedient and prideless
fawner of the regime, ready to fulfill its any illegal and humuliating
order," ANC statement read.

It should be mentioned that according to ANC, "the documents of 397
pages and video materials collected on 4 laser disks introduced to the
Administrative Court demonstrate a full picture of outrage called May
31 elections."
